告别模糊与水印:MP4转GIF高清无损秘籍,让你的动图从此不一样!
MP4转GIF的“画质焦虑”与“体积困扰”:我们为何如此纠结?
在如今这个视觉内容爆炸的时代,动态图(GIF)早已成为社交媒体、博客、论坛甚至是个人表达中不可或缺的一部分。它们以生动、有趣的方式传递信息,能够瞬间抓住用户的眼球。然而,当我们兴致勃勃地想要将一段精彩的MP4视频片段转换为GIF时,却常常陷入一个“画质焦虑”和“体积困扰”的泥潭。画面模糊不清、色彩失真、细节丢失,甚至还挥之不去的水印,这些都让精心制作的内容大打折扣。
你是否也曾遇到过这样的场景:辛辛苦苦剪辑出的精彩片段,转换为GIF后却像打了马赛克一样模糊?你是否也曾因为GIF文件过大,无法上传到微信、微博等平台而感到沮丧?更别提那些恼人的第三方转换工具留下的水印,简直是在宣示“这是我转换的”,而不是“这是你的创意”。这些痛点,不仅影响了我们创作的愉悦感,更阻碍了内容的有效传播。
今天,我们就来深入剖析MP4转GIF背后的技术原理,揭示为什么传统的转换方式常常会“掉链子”,并提供一套行之有效的解决方案,让你从此告别低质量GIF,生成真正无水印、无损、高清的动图,让你的社交媒体内容、创意表达更上一层楼!
一、 MP4与GIF的“前世今生”:为何转换不是简单的复制粘贴?
要理解MP4转GIF为何有这么多坑,我们首先得了解这两种格式的本质区别。MP4(MPEG-4 Part 14)是一种先进的视频压缩格式,它通过复杂的编码算法(如H.264、H.265),能够高效地存储大量的视频信息,包括高分辨率、高帧率、多声道音频等。其核心在于“帧间压缩”,也就是说,视频中连续的帧之间,只有发生变化的部分才会被记录,极大地节省了存储空间。
而GIF(Graphics Interchange Format)则是一种更为古老的图像交换格式,它最显著的特点是支持动画。然而,GIF的动画原理与MP4截然不同。GIF动画是通过将一系列独立的静态图像帧按顺序播放来实现的,每一帧都包含完整的图像信息,这种方式称为“帧内压缩”。此外,GIF还有一个重要的限制:它最多只能支持256种颜色。这就意味着,在转换过程中,原始MP4视频丰富、细腻的色彩信息,很可能会在256色的限制下被大幅度削减,导致色彩失真和细节丢失,尤其是在处理包含渐变色或丰富色调的画面时,这种损失会更加明显。
因此,MP4到GIF的转换,并非简单的格式迁移,而是一个“降维打击”的过程。我们需要将包含大量色彩和帧间信息的视频数据,压缩并重构成一系列色彩受限的独立图像帧。这个过程中,如果处理不当,画质下降和文件体积膨胀几乎是必然的结果。
二、 MP4转GIF的“画质杀手”:那些让你抓狂的细节
我们来细数一下,在MP4转GIF的过程中,究竟有哪些“画质杀手”在暗中作祟:
2.1 色彩空间的“减法”:从亿万色彩到256色
正如前面所提到的,GIF格式对颜色的支持是硬伤。原始MP4视频可能包含数十亿种色彩,而GIF最多只能显示256种。为了在有限的颜色数量内尽可能地还原原始画面,转换工具需要进行“颜色量化”(Color Quantization)。这个过程就像是将一幅色彩斑斓的油画,用256种有限的颜料去重新绘制。量化算法的好坏,直接决定了最终GIF的色彩表现。劣质的算法会导致明显的色块、色彩断层,原本平滑的渐变会变得生硬,人物肤色也会显得不自然。
2.2 帧率的“取舍”:流畅度与文件大小的博弈
视频的流畅度很大程度上取决于帧率(FPS,Frames Per Second)。高帧率意味着每秒钟播放的图像帧数越多,画面越流畅、动作越连贯。MP4视频通常拥有24、30甚至60 FPS。然而,GIF的每一帧都需要独立存储,帧率越高,GIF的总帧数就越多,文件体积自然也就越大。很多转换工具为了控制文件大小,会强制降低GIF的帧率,使得原本流畅的动画变得卡顿、不连贯,失去了动态的魅力。
2.3 压缩算法的“妥协”:信息损失的代价
虽然GIF本身也有一定的压缩机制,但与现代视频编码相比,其效率较低。更重要的是,为了在有限的文件大小内容纳更多的内容,一些转换工具可能会采用有损压缩技术,或者在导出时牺牲一定的图像质量。这导致画面细节丢失、边缘模糊,尤其是在快速运动的场景中,这种模糊感会更加明显。
2.4 分辨率与尺寸的“缩水”:细节的牺牲
为了进一步减小文件体积,一些转换器会默认降低输出GIF的分辨率或整体尺寸。虽然这在一定程度上能控制大小,但同时也丢失了宝贵的画面细节,使得原本清晰的画面变得模糊不清。
三、 MP4转GIF的“体积怪兽”:为何动不动就“超标”?
除了画质问题,GIF文件体积过大也是一个普遍的痛点。一个几十MB的MP4视频,转换成GIF后可能变成上百MB,甚至更大,这在很多场景下是难以接受的。
3.1 帧数的“累加”效应
GIF是以帧为单位的。一个10秒钟、30 FPS的GIF,就意味着有300张独立的图像需要存储。即使单张图像压缩得再好,大量的帧数累加起来,文件体积也会迅速膨胀。
3.2 颜色信息的“冗余”
尽管GIF只有256色,但每帧图像的颜色表(Color Palette)信息也需要存储。如果每一帧的颜色表都不同,或者颜色信息冗余,都会增加文件大小。
3.3 优化不足的“普遍现象”
很多在线转换器或免费软件,其核心目标是快速完成转换,而对GIF的优化却做得不够。它们可能没有采用高效的颜色量化算法,也没有进行帧之间的冗余信息剔除(例如,画面中不变的部分),导致生成的文件比实际需要的大很多。
四、 告别“水印狗”:为什么我们需要无水印的解决方案?
相信所有人都对“水印”深恶痛绝。那些强制性的、试图表明“这是我的服务”的Logo或文字,不仅破坏了视觉美感,更让你的内容看起来不够专业和原创。特别是在商业推广、个人品牌展示等场景下,水印的存在简直是灾难。
市面上很多免费的在线转换工具,为了推广自身服务,会在输出的GIF中强制添加水印。虽然有些工具提供付费去水印的选项,但这增加了额外的成本和麻烦。我们追求的是一种简单、直接、高质量的解决方案,能够让我们自由地使用创作成果,而不是被各种限制所束缚。
五、 高清无损无水印GIF的“修炼秘籍”:原理与实操
了解了痛点,我们就能对症下药。要生成高清、无损、无水印的GIF,我们需要从以下几个关键点入手:
5.1 选择合适的转换工具:关键的第一步
市面上存在大量的MP4转GIF工具,但它们的质量参差不齐。一个优秀的转换工具,应该具备以下特点:
- 高清输出能力: 能够尽可能地保留原始视频的色彩和细节。
- 精细的色彩控制: 提供更优化的颜色量化算法,减少色彩损失。
- 灵活的帧率设置: 允许用户自定义帧率,在流畅度和文件大小之间找到平衡。
- 智能压缩优化: 能够识别并剔除帧间冗余信息,减小文件体积。
- 无水印输出: 核心功能,不强制添加任何水印。
- 操作简便: 无论是专业人士还是新手,都能轻松上手。
经过大量的对比和实际测试,我发现一个在处理视频转GIF方面表现尤为突出的工具,它能够完美解决我之前遇到的诸多痛点。比如,在制作小红书教程时,我需要将一段操作视频转换为清晰流畅的GIF,但传统工具生成的画面模糊,字体都看不清,非常影响用户体验。而这个工具,能够很好地保留视频的清晰度,文字细节也清晰可见。另外,在需要将一些电影精彩片段制作成表情包时,以往的GIF往往色彩失真,画面暗沉,而这个工具转换出的GIF色彩鲜艳,动态流畅,效果拔群。
(硬性商业植入任务开始)
在制作社交媒体内容时,我们常常面临需要将视频片段转换为GIF的需求,例如制作产品演示、教程讲解、趣味片段等。然而,传统的MP4转GIF过程,往往伴随着画质模糊、体积过大,甚至水印的困扰。特别是当需要将一些长视频中的精彩片段提取出来,或者进行多段剪辑后合成GIF时,如果画质不佳、体积受限,将极大地影响内容在公众号、朋友圈等平台的传播效果。此时,一个能够精准、高效、高质量地将视频转换为GIF的工具,就显得尤为重要。
突破大小限制:超清高帧率视频转 GIF
告别传统转换器“又糊又大”的痛点!采用极客级逐帧压缩算法,无损将高清 MP4 转化为丝滑动图。精准控制体积大小,是微信公众号配图与表情包制作的神仙级辅助。
极速生成高清动图 →(硬性商业植入任务结束)
5.2 掌握核心参数设置:让转换更可控
即使是强大的工具,也需要用户进行合理的参数设置,才能发挥其最大效用。以下是一些关键的参数,需要我们重点关注:
1. 分辨率和尺寸: 尽量保持与原始视频一致或略微缩小,避免过度缩减导致细节丢失。通常情况下,不需要将视频分辨率大幅降低,除非是为了控制极小的文件体积。
2. 帧率(FPS): 这是影响流畅度和文件大小的关键。我通常会根据内容来选择:
- 6-10 FPS: 适用于简单的动画、Logo展示或对流畅度要求不高的场景,文件体积最小。
- 12-15 FPS: 适用于大部分社交媒体分享,如人物对话、场景切换等,能保证一定的流畅度,文件体积适中。
- 20-30 FPS: 适用于需要展现快速动作、精细操作的场景,如游戏集锦、产品演示等,画面流畅,但文件体积会显著增大。
个人经验: 对于微信公众号文章,文件大小限制(通常为5MB)是一个重要的考量因素。我会尽量将帧率控制在15 FPS以下,并配合其他优化手段来减小体积。而对于推特等平台,对文件大小的限制相对宽松,可以适当提高帧率以获得更好的视觉效果。
3. 颜色数量: 许多高级工具允许设置颜色数量。虽然256色是上限,但有些工具可以通过智能调色板生成技术,在更少的颜色下也能达到不错的视觉效果。如果工具允许,可以尝试先用128色或64色进行测试,如果效果可以接受,就能显著减小文件体积。
4. 优化选项: 寻找那些提供“优化GIF”、“减小文件大小”等选项的工具。这些选项通常会智能地检测并移除每帧图像中没有变化的区域(例如,背景不动,只有前景在动),从而大大减小文件体积。
5.3 视频剪辑与素材选择:源头上的优化
在进行转换之前,对原始MP4视频进行合理的剪辑和素材选择,是生成高质量GIF的基础。我们应该:
- 只截取最精华的部分: 避免不必要的冗余画面,只保留最精彩、最能表达主题的片段。
- 选择色彩对比度高的画面: 过于暗淡或色彩复杂的画面,在转换为GIF后更容易出现色彩失真。
- 避免过于快速的运动: 快速运动的物体在低帧率下会显得模糊,且不易识别。
- 关注细节: 如果GIF是为了展示某个细节(如操作步骤、文字信息),要确保该细节在转换后依然清晰可见。
六、 MP4转GIF的“图表洞察”:数据揭示转换奥秘
为了更直观地理解MP4转GIF过程中参数对画质和体积的影响,我们进行了一组模拟实验。我们选择了一段5秒钟、分辨率为1920x1080、帧率为30 FPS的MP4视频,并分别使用不同的设置转换为GIF,观察其画质变化和文件大小。以下是部分实验数据的可视化呈现:
6.1 不同帧率对文件大小的影响
以下柱状图展示了在其他参数相同的情况下,不同帧率导出的GIF文件大小差异:
6.2 不同颜色数量对文件大小和画质的影响
这是一个演示不同颜色数量下,GIF画质和文件大小的对比。您可以看到,随着颜色数量的减少,文件大小显著减小,但画质也可能受到影响。
6.3 优化选项对文件大小的提升效果
以下折线图直观地展示了开启优化选项后,文件大小的显著下降。这说明了智能优化算法在减小GIF体积方面的重要性。
6.4 实际案例分析:微信公众号文章的5MB限制
对于内容创作者而言,尤其是在微信公众号平台,5MB的文件大小限制是一个绕不开的坎。我曾尝试将一段约3秒钟的视频(25 FPS)转换为GIF,结果生成的文件达到了8MB!这让我不得不反复调整帧率、分辨率,并寻找更优的压缩算法。通过实践,我发现使用一些专门针对小体积GIF优化的工具,并结合适当的参数调整(如降低帧率至12-15 FPS,并开启逐帧优化),最终可以将文件大小控制在4.5MB以内,既保证了基本的流畅度,又满足了上传要求。这其中的平衡艺术,值得我们细细品味。
七、 常见问题解答(FAQ)
7.1 Q:为什么我的GIF画面看起来很模糊?
A:这通常是由于颜色量化不足、帧率过低、或者原始视频分辨率不高导致的。确保您使用的转换工具能够进行高质量的颜色处理,并根据需要选择合适的帧率。
7.2 Q:如何才能让我的GIF文件体积更小?
A:可以尝试降低帧率、减少颜色数量、缩小视频尺寸。同时,选择提供智能优化(如逐帧优化)功能的转换工具至关重要。
7.3 Q:我能不能在不损失画质的情况下,将MP4转换为任意大小的GIF?
A:理论上,如果MP4的每一帧都需要完整地存储为GIF的独立帧,并且保持原有的色彩和细节,那么GIF文件体积会非常巨大,甚至可能超过原始MP4文件。GIF格式的限制(如256色)决定了它在存储丰富色彩信息方面不如MP4高效。因此,“无损”是一个相对的概念,我们追求的是在可接受的文件体积内,最大程度地保留画质和细节。
7.4 Q:为什么有些在线转换器会提示我文件过大,无法转换?
A:这是因为在线转换器通常有服务器资源和带宽的限制,并且为了确保转换速度和成功率,会对输入文件的大小有所要求。如果您遇到这种情况,可以尝试先对MP4视频进行一次初步的剪辑,选择更短的片段,或者使用本地软件进行转换。
八、 结语:让创意“动”起来,无拘无束!
MP4转GIF的旅程,有时确实充满了挑战。画质的妥协、体积的束缚、水印的干扰,这些都可能让我们在创作的道路上止步不前。然而,随着技术的不断进步,我们已经有了更多、更优的解决方案。掌握正确的原理,选择合适的工具,并学会精细的参数设置,你完全可以告别低质量GIF的窘境,生成属于自己的、高清、无损、无水印的动态视觉内容。
无论是为了丰富你的社交媒体内容,还是为了更生动地表达你的创意,亦或是制作独具个性的表情包,高质量的GIF都能为你加分不少。希望这篇深度解析,能够帮助你拨开迷雾,找到属于你的“高清无损GIF”的终极秘籍。现在,就去试试看,让你的创意,真正“动”起来,无拘无束!